Reviewed by Vincent Carruthers
Tourism can be a benefit or a curse to the environment – a benefit by offering economic viability to nature conservation; a curse by damaging or over-exploiting sensitive ecosystems.
Michael Gardner has spent almost 60 years in the tourism industry. His involvement has ranged from being a small-time canoe safari operator with three fibre glass craft on Lake Kariba to several years as Director of Tourism for Rhodesia and later Zimbabwe. For the past 25 years he has headed a successful tourism consulting practice in South Africa finding solutions to a plethora of diverse tourism issues. The wisdom gained from this breadth of experience is now captured in a modest, easily accessible handbook. Aimed primarily at practitioners in the tourism business, it is also a valuable guide to environmentalists, nature guides and anyone seeking a clearer understanding of how tourism can be used to the advantage of the planet – and how to avoid it being the opposite.
Using plain, clear language, Gardner unravels much-used and often abused terms such as ‘community-based tourism’, ‘eco-tourism’ and ‘responsible tourism’. He clarifies the distinction between the tripper, the tourist and the traveller, explaining how to find mutually beneficial ways of meeting the needs of all three. He tracks changing trends in tourist behaviour such as the increase in demand for ‘adventure’ tourism and the growing popularity of ‘MAD’ (Making a Difference) tours and volunteerism.
As the title suggests, there have been bumps on the way and other hazards may lie ahead, but responsible tourism can make constructive and practical use of these developments and find the opportunities they offer for greater environmental awareness and education, as well as a richer tourist experience.
The book is a wealth of this type of information, and it stimulates new ways of using tourism to tackle some of the thorny conservation issues that confront us.
